Climate activist Greta Thunberg graduates from 'school strikes'
Greta Thunberg has said she had taken part in her final Friday climate "school strike" after graduating, but vowed to keep protesting.
"School strike week 251. Today, I graduate from school, which means I'll no longer be able to school strike for the climate," she said on Twitter.
Greta was 15 when she began protesting outside Sweden's parliament in 2018.
Carrying a "school strike for climate change" sign, she said she would only attend when politicians took action.
